Lake Michigan Credit Union opens new branch in Grand Rapids’ Creston Neighborhood

This is the 52nd LMCU branch, and they're holding a Grand Opening and ribbon cutting event to celebrate.

Lake Michigan Credit Union will officially cut the ribbon on its newest branch at 2209 Plainfield Avenue NE, right in the heart of Grand Rapids’ Creston neighborhood.

It will be a full-service branch featuring a walk-in lobby, drive-through service, a 24-hour drive-up ATM and all of the services you would want from such an institution. They’ll also offer mortgage services, commercial lending and wealth management.

This is the 52nd LMCU branch, and they’re holding a Grand Opening and ribbon cutting event to celebrate. It’s Monday, June 4 from 11 a.m. to 1 p.m. at the new branch.

There will be refreshments and visitors can enter to win a gift basket.

For every new account opened, LMCU Corporate will donate $5 to the Creston Neighborhood Association.
